Output e38ceea0324de318fbcfd360aac21bb45aa7c799e1a2cd751addbe2ed5354bc2:0

value
200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9cb8c28aa96dbb935194dd72fe59994ff128865 OP_EQUAL
address
3HAoxh2rMtMMU7DpkyfptB24bquRevcVWx
transaction
e38ceea0324de318fbcfd360aac21bb45aa7c799e1a2cd751addbe2ed5354bc2
confirmations
144376
spent
true